Abstract

A fly rod including sensors and methods of using the same are provided, particularly where the sensors assist the user in casting or in logging data associated with fishing activities. In a described embodiment, the fly rod comprises: a handle portion that includes a butt end; a center shaft portion that extends from the handle portion; a tip portion that extends from the shaft portion and includes a tip; a first movement sensor disposed in the tip portion; and a second movement sensor spaced apart from the first sensor.

Claims

exact text as granted — not AI-modified
1 . A fly rod comprising:
 a handle portion that includes a butt end;   a center shaft portion that extends from the handle portion;   a tip portion that extends from the shaft portion and includes a tip;   a first movement sensor disposed in the tip portion;   a second movement sensor spaced apart from the first sensor;   a digital processor disposed within the fly rod;   wherein the processor simultaneously obtains first movement sensor data from the first sensor and second movement sensor data from the second sensor during the single cast of the fly rod.   
     
     
         2 . The fly rod of  claim 1 , further comprising:
 a small chipset; and   a main chipset disposed in the handle portion;   wherein the second sensor and the processor are disposed at the main chipset;   wherein the first sensor is disposed at the small chipset; and   wherein the main chipset is larger than the small chipset.   
     
     
         3 . The fly rod of  claim 2 , wherein the first movement sensor and second movement sensor both have an electrical connection to the main chipset. 
     
     
         4 . The fly rod of  claim 3 , wherein the electrical connection comprises at least one wire that runs from the tip portion to the handle portion. 
     
     
         5 . The fly rod of  claim 4 , further including a power source, wherein the power source is electrically connected to the first movement sensor, the second movement sensor, the processor, and the main chipset, and wherein the power source is disposed in the handle portion. 
     
     
         6 . The fly rod of  claim 1 , wherein the first movement sensor includes a 3 axis accelerometer and the second movement sensor includes a 9 axis accelerometer. 
     
     
         7 . The fly rod of  claim 1 , further comprising a memory and the first movement sensor data and second movement sensor data are stored in the memory. 
     
     
         8 . The fly rod of  claim 1 , wherein the first movement sensor data and the second movement sensor data are used by the processor to extrapolate a first path of the fly rod through space during the cast. 
     
     
         9 . The fly rod of  claim 8  further comprising a memory and the first path of the fly rod is stored in the memory. 
     
     
         10 . The fly rod of  claim 9  wherein: the processor simultaneously obtains third movement sensor data from the first sensor and fourth movement sensor data from the second sensor during the second cast of the fly rod. 
     
     
         11 . The fly rod of  claim 10  wherein the third movement sensor data and the fourth movement sensor data are used by the processor to extrapolate a second path of the fly rod through space during the second cast. 
     
     
         12 . The fly rod of  claim 11  wherein the processor compares the first path to the second path and provides feedback based on the results of comparing the first path to the second path. 
     
     
         13 . The fly rod of  claim 12 , wherein the feedback is audible feedback. 
     
     
         14 . The fly rod of  claim 12 , wherein the feedback is visible feedback. 
     
     
         15 . The fly rod of  claim 9 , further comprising a hypothetical path stored in the memory. 
     
     
         16 . The fly rod of  claim 15 , wherein the processor compares the first path to the hypothetical path. 
     
     
         17 . The fly rod of  claim 16 , wherein the processor provides feedback based on the results of comparing the first path to the hypothetical path. 
     
     
         18 . The method of  claim 16 , wherein the feedback is audible feedback. 
     
     
         19 . The method of  claim 16 , wherein the feedback is visible feedback. 
     
     
         20 . A system for storing fishing data comprising:
 a fly rod, wherein the fly rod comprises:
 a handle portion that includes a butt end; 
 a center shaft portion that extends from the handle portion; 
 a tip portion that extends from the shaft portion and includes a tip; 
 a first movement sensor disposed in the tip portion; and 
 a second movement sensor spaced apart from the first sensor; 
   a mobile device, wherein the mobile device is in communication with at least one of the first movement sensor and the second movement sensor; and   a wader sensor, wherein the wader sensor is disposed in a set of waders and is in communication with the mobile device.
